Robert A. Stanger & Co. has published its Second Quarter 2026 Non-Listed BDC Edition of The Stanger Report, highlighting the sector’s lowest quarterly fundraising total since 2020 and highest quarterly redemption demand on record.
Publicly registered non-listed Business Development Companies (BDCs) raised $2 billion in second quarter 2026, down 82 percent from second quarter 2025. That is the lowest quarterly total since fourth quarter 2020, before Blackstone Private Credit Fund and Blue Owl Credit Income Corp. began raising capital. First-half 2026 fundraising totaled $7.1 billion, down 70 percent from $23.5 billion during the first six months of 2025.
Redemption demand reached a new high in second quarter, and despite elevated demand, BDCs continue to provide liquidity without gating redemptions.
